MY LEADING FIVE ENHANCEMENT LANGUAGES FOR GENERATING AN E-COMMERCE WEB SITE - GUSTAVO WOLTMANN PICKS

My Leading five Enhancement Languages for Generating an E-Commerce Web site - Gustavo Woltmann Picks

My Leading five Enhancement Languages for Generating an E-Commerce Web site - Gustavo Woltmann Picks

Blog Article



While in the rapidly evolving digital landscape, e-commerce Internet websites are vital for firms trying to get to broaden their achieve and offer you products and solutions or services on the internet. Picking out the suitable development language is important for building a sturdy, scalable, and person-friendly e-commerce platform. The language you select will impact the website's functionality, protection, adaptability, and In general user practical experience. Below’s a think about the major five improvement languages for making an e-commerce Site, determined by my, Gustavo Woltmann's particular Tastes, Each individual featuring one of a kind pros.

JavaScript



JavaScript is now a cornerstone within the realm of Internet improvement, especially for making dynamic, interactive e-commerce websites. Its flexibility and skill to operate seamlessly across all main Internet browsers allow it to be a favored choice for builders wanting to Create responsive and fascinating user interfaces.

One of the vital benefits of JavaScript is its capability to make highly interactive Web-sites. From the competitive world of e-commerce, person practical experience is paramount, and JavaScript excels at providing features that greatly enhance this practical experience. No matter if it’s actual-time updates, interactive product shows, or responsive design and style elements, JavaScript delivers the resources desired to make a Web site that don't just seems to be appealing and also engages customers proficiently.

In addition, JavaScript offers an extensive ecosystem of libraries and frameworks that simplify the event procedure. Well known frameworks like React, Angular, and Vue.js let developers to develop complicated entrance-close interfaces swiftly and competently. These frameworks supply pre-crafted elements and templates, cutting down the time and effort required to acquire robust e-commerce platforms. Furthermore, JavaScript’s compatibility with many back-conclusion systems guarantees a clean integration concerning the front-conclude and server-facet operations, contributing to some seamless searching experience for customers.

JavaScript’s cross-browser compatibility is an additional sizeable advantage. E-commerce Internet sites will have to function flawlessly across distinctive gadgets and browsers to reach the widest attainable viewers. JavaScript makes certain that interactive features and responsive patterns operate continually, whatever the person’s browser or device, therefore improving the accessibility and value of the web site.

On top of that, JavaScript’s serious-time abilities are particularly advantageous for e-commerce Internet sites. Functions for example Stay chat, dynamic information updates, and serious-time stock administration is usually implemented effectively utilizing JavaScript, enabling companies to provide a more personalized and efficient procuring experience.

PHP



PHP has extensive been a staple in Website development, significantly for setting up dynamic and have-prosperous e-commerce Internet websites. For a server-aspect scripting language, PHP is recognized for its flexibility, simplicity of use, and powerful integration with databases, which makes it a great choice for developing the again-conclude of e-commerce platforms.

Among the main strengths of PHP lies in its robust server-facet capabilities. E-commerce Internet sites need a robust again-stop to handle procedures for instance user authentication, payment processing, and stock administration. PHP excels in these locations, offering a responsible framework for controlling complicated server-facet functions. Its capability to competently communicate with databases, like MySQL, ensures that details might be stored, retrieved, and manipulated seamlessly, and that is essential for protecting precise product listings, processing orders, and taking care of client information.

PHP’s extensive ecosystem is another sizeable benefit for e-commerce development. You will discover many open up-source platforms and frameworks designed with PHP, which includes Magento, WooCommerce, and OpenCart. These platforms deliver pre-created solutions for generating e-commerce websites, comprehensive with features like purchasing carts, products catalogs, and checkout programs. Builders can leverage these platforms to rapidly build and customize a web-based retail store, decreasing progress time and costs. Furthermore, PHP frameworks like Laravel and Symfony present Sophisticated characteristics and applications that simplify the development of custom made e-commerce alternatives, supplying scalability and suppleness as being the business grows.

The open-supply character of PHP contributes to its Charge-effectiveness, which is particularly helpful for modest to medium-sized enterprises looking to create an e-commerce Internet site devoid of sizeable upfront expense. Considering that PHP is absolutely free to employ, businesses can allocate their spending budget in the direction of other vital facets of their e-commerce approach, for instance internet marketing or shopper acquisition.

Another noteworthy element of PHP is its popular web hosting aid. Most Webhosting vendors give fantastic compatibility with PHP, making sure that e-commerce Internet websites designed with PHP is often easily deployed and maintained. This popular guidance suggests that companies have an array of hosting options from which to choose, allowing for them to pick out the top provider based mostly on their specific requires and finances.

In conclusion, PHP remains a major option for e-commerce improvement due to its potent server-aspect capabilities, considerable ecosystem, Charge-usefulness, and widespread web hosting assist. Whether or not employing a pre-created platform or acquiring a custom made Answer, PHP presents the equipment and flexibility necessary to produce A prosperous and scalable e-commerce Site.

Python



Python has attained important recognition in Website advancement, especially for setting up scalable and secure e-commerce Web-sites. Known for its simplicity, readability, and impressive frameworks, Python gives a sturdy foundation for establishing complex e-commerce platforms that could handle substantial traffic and Innovative functionalities.

One of Python's most notable strengths is its simplicity of use. Python's straightforward syntax causes it to be obtainable to the two newbie and experienced developers, letting them to concentrate on fixing challenges instead of receiving slowed down by complex code constructions. This simplicity accelerates the event process, making it simpler to Make and maintain huge-scale e-commerce Web-sites. For organizations, this interprets into speedier time-to-market and decreased growth expenditures, which can be important during the competitive e-commerce landscape.

Python is additionally hugely regarded for its scalability, a important variable for e-commerce platforms that require to deal with developing consumer bases and enhanced transaction volumes. Python's scalability is supported by its capacity to combine with various databases, cloud services, and third-celebration APIs, guaranteeing the e-commerce platform can grow and adapt to shifting organization desires. Frameworks like Django, and that is designed on Python, further more greatly enhance scalability by furnishing an extensive list of equipment for constructing sturdy Net programs. Django's “batteries-integrated” method means that many essential options, for instance consumer authentication, material management, and databases conversation, are developed in to the framework, permitting builders to center on customizing the platform to meet particular business requirements.

Stability is an additional region where Python excels, rendering it a desired choice for e-commerce improvement. The safety of an e-commerce Web page is paramount, mainly because it specials with sensitive customer facts, like payment data. Python frameworks like Django offer you constructed-in security measures, for example protection from SQL injection, cross-web site scripting (XSS), and cross-site request forgery (CSRF), which help safeguard the System from common World-wide-web vulnerabilities. These functions, coupled with Python's capability to conveniently employ encryption and protected knowledge managing procedures, ensure that the e-commerce System is nicely-secured towards opportunity safety threats.

Also, Python's versatility extends to its capacity to support Innovative functionalities such as artificial intelligence (AI) and equipment learning (ML). These systems could be leveraged to reinforce the e-commerce encounter by way of individualized recommendations, predictive analytics, and chatbots, all of which lead to better customer pleasure and amplified revenue. Python’s prosperous ecosystem of libraries, which include TensorFlow and scikit-discover, can make it much easier to integrate AI and ML capabilities into an e-commerce System, providing organizations that has a aggressive edge.

Ruby on Rails



Ruby on Rails, often known as Rails or RoR, is a strong World-wide-web software framework that has become a well known option for building e-commerce Web sites. Known for its emphasis on convention above configuration, Rails allows builders to build strong, scalable, and have-loaded e-commerce platforms quickly and efficiently.

Among the standout functions of Ruby on Rails is its capability to accelerate the development method. Rails is created to streamline World wide web growth by giving a structured natural environment wherever developers can stick to predefined conventions. This “convention above configuration” philosophy decreases the need for wearisome setup and configuration tasks, permitting builders to deal with setting up the Main capabilities of the e-commerce System. Subsequently, enterprises can provide their e-commerce Internet websites to market place faster, gaining a competitive edge from the speedily evolving on the internet retail Area.

An additional significant benefit of Ruby on Rails is its sturdy Neighborhood support and extensive library of reusable factors, often known as gems. These gems go over an array of functionalities, from payment gateways and stock administration to Search engine optimisation optimization and consumer reviews. By websites by Gustavo Woltmann leveraging these pre-crafted modules, developers can drastically reduce the time and effort necessary to apply complex capabilities in an e-commerce System. This modular technique also ensures that the System may be conveniently tailored and extended given that the small business grows or as new specifications arise.

Scalability is an additional key energy of Ruby on Rails, which makes it a suitable option for e-commerce businesses of all measurements. Rails is constructed with scalability in your mind, enabling the System to handle raising visitors and transaction volumes without the need of compromising efficiency. Given that the company grows, the Rails framework can accommodate more servers, databases, and solutions, guaranteeing that the e-commerce platform continues to be responsive and dependable. This scalability is critical for e-commerce Web-sites that count on to practical experience significant development in consumer quantities and sales after a while.

Ruby on Rails also emphasizes stability, that is essential for any e-commerce platform dealing with delicate customer details and fiscal transactions. Rails comes along with built-in security features that safeguard in opposition to prevalent vulnerabilities which include SQL injection, cross-website scripting (XSS), and cross-web site request forgery (CSRF). Moreover, the Rails Local community actively maintains and updates the framework to deal with rising protection threats, making sure that e-commerce platforms crafted with Rails remain secure and compliant with industry specifications.

Additionally, Ruby on Rails supports agile growth techniques, rendering it a super option for corporations that prioritize continual advancement and adaptability. The Rails framework encourages exam-pushed progress (TDD) and supports automatic screening, making it possible for developers to swiftly recognize and resolve problems prior to they influence the live System. This agile tactic makes sure that the e-commerce Internet site can evolve in response to consumer feedback, marketplace trends, and technological progress, preserving the small business competitive inside a dynamic environment.

Java



Java is a lengthy-standing and hugely trustworthy programming language that has been greatly Utilized in business-level apps, which includes e-commerce platforms. Known for its robustness, scalability, and stability, Java is a superb choice for producing sophisticated, higher-general performance e-commerce Internet websites that want to handle substantial volumes of transactions and consumers.

Certainly one of Java's most vital rewards is its platform independence. Java’s "produce as soon as, operate everywhere" philosophy makes certain that programs constructed with Java can operate on any gadget or running program that supports the Java Digital Machine (JVM). This cross-System capability is especially beneficial for e-commerce corporations that want to reach a wide viewers, because it makes sure steady general performance across several gadgets, from desktops to cell devices. This universality makes Java a gorgeous selection for developing e-commerce platforms that must be obtainable and trustworthy throughout distinctive environments.

Scalability is another important strength of Java, which makes it perfect for e-commerce platforms expected to mature with time. Java’s architecture is meant to deal with large-scale programs competently, permitting firms to scale their e-commerce Web-sites as visitors and transaction volumes enhance. Java supports multithreading, which permits the System to process several transactions concurrently, guaranteeing a sleek and responsive user knowledge even all through peak buying intervals. Moreover, Java’s intensive ecosystem of applications and libraries, such as Spring and Hibernate, gives developers Together with the methods required to Establish and manage scalable e-commerce platforms that can grow Using the enterprise.

Java is additionally renowned for its safety features, that happen to be critical for e-commerce apps that take care of sensitive client details, including payment specifics and personal info. Java gives robust security mechanisms, including encryption, authentication, and obtain Regulate, to shield from prevalent protection threats like SQL injection, cross-web site scripting (XSS), and information breaches. The language's strong stability design, combined with normal updates and a vigilant Group, makes sure that e-commerce platforms developed with Java stay protected and compliant with marketplace expectations, including PCI-DSS for payment processing.

Another vital benefit of Java in e-commerce improvement is its power to combine with numerous databases, APIs, and third-party products and services. E-commerce platforms frequently rely upon advanced back-conclusion techniques to manage stock, approach payments, and provide individualized consumer ordeals. Java’s comprehensive assistance for databases connectivity, via systems like JDBC (Java Database Connectivity), makes certain seamless interaction involving the e-commerce platform and its fundamental information resources. In addition, Java’s compatibility with a lot of APIs and its capability to combine with enterprise programs like ERP (Enterprise Source Scheduling) and CRM (Client Marriage Management) alternatives allow it to be a flexible option for developing detailed e-commerce ecosystems.

Furthermore, Java's massive and Lively Neighborhood contributes to its ongoing relevance and innovation. The Local community continuously develops and maintains an array of open up-source libraries, frameworks, and equipment that simplify the event process and lengthen Java’s features. This collaborative ecosystem ensures that Java stays a slicing-edge technology, capable of Assembly the evolving calls for of recent e-commerce.

Final Factors



Picking out the ideal development language for an e-commerce Site is a choice which will significantly influence the platform's good results. JavaScript, PHP, Python, Ruby on Rails, and Java Just about every give unique strengths, catering to various elements of e-commerce growth—from interactive consumer interfaces to safe back again-conclusion processing. The selection in the long run relies on the precise requires of the business, the complexity of the website, and the desired person experience. By choosing the appropriate language, companies can Construct a powerful e-commerce platform that not only meets current requires but can be scalable for foreseeable future progress.

Report this page